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Dumpton Park to Islip start from as little as £17.50

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Dumpton Park to Islip start from £79.70 one way, or £79.80 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Dumpton Park to Islip are available for £80.10 one way, or £146.50 return

Station Facilities and Amenities

Though small in scale, Dumpton Park Station ensures that essential facilities are available for a smooth journey. While there is no ticket office, ticket machines are situated conveniently at the entrance. These machines also allow for easy collection of tickets purchased online. Notably, the station embraces inclusivity with accessible ticket machines, complemented by induction loops that support those with hearing impairments.

Information is easily accessible thanks to help points, departure screens, and announcements. Although the station lacks staff regularly, assistance on trains can be arranged in advance for those needing support, and there are indeed mobile assistance teams ready for deployment if required. However, it's important to note that Dumpton Park does not feature step-free access to platforms, and amenities like waiting rooms, accessible toilets, and refreshment facilities are absent. Fortunately, for those arriving by car, complimentary parking with a few spaces is available, though it lacks accessibility features.

Station Facilities at Islip

Islip station is an unstaffed station, but fear not as it offers the essential amenities to ensure a smooth travel experience. You won't find a ticket office here, but there are ticket machines available—accessible too, on Platform 1, where you can collect tickets purchased online. Information and updates on train departure times are available through display screens and announcements, though there's no waiting room or seating area. Accessibility is fairly decent, with step-free access on both platforms though Platform 2 requires navigating a long ramp.

Facilities such as toilets, refreshment stalls, or shops are not available, so it’s best to plan ahead and bring what you need. However, there are sheltered spaces for bicycle storage equipped with CCTV, making it convenient for cyclists. Parking is free with 23 spaces available, although there is only one accessible parking space.
